Weekend Spotlight: 'Musicians for a Cure' Benefit Concert

Check out four great local bands while raising money for cancer cures at the Southold American Legion Hall Saturday night.

Several local musicians will be performing at a charity fundraiser on Saturday at 7 p.m. at the for the American Cancer Society's annual event, which will be held at in Peconic on June 4.

Enjoy the melodic and eclectic rock from the Lesus Mor Band, the hard-driving yet dancable rock from Black Petals, acoustic covers from Diamond and Rust and progressive rock 'n' roll from Deep Rising.

"It's going to be a killer rockin' night," said organizer Gregg Charles, a Cutchogue resident and keyboard player and singer in the Lesus Mor Band. "Giveaways, cash bar, appetizers and a lot of fun for a good cause."

Tickets are $20, and if you are attending the cocktail party from 4 to 8 p.m. Saturday night you get $5 off at the door.

The night's line-up:
1. Diamond & Rust: acoustic covers, 7 p.m.
2. Lesus Mor Band: melodic and eclectic rock: 8 p.m.
3. The Black Petals: hard, danceable, driving rock: 9 p.m.
4. Deep Rising: progressive, inspiring, serious rock 'n' roll: 10 p.m.
